How do tiefling names work?
One word, or one root plus one close. Hope stands alone. Mephi + os names the archdevil in the family tree. That is the whole grammar, both paths. The full compound-name lesson the race grid shares lives on the how elvish names work page.

Virtue names versus infernal roots
The split on this page is sixty against sixty, and the split is the point. The virtue path answers the question people are too rude to ask out loud: who does this tiefling intend to be? The infernal path answers the other one: what is in the blood? Published tables record both because players keep choosing both, and no ranking exists between them. Pick by the scene: a virtue name plays better at a tavern door, an infernal build better in a census ledger. Both carry receipts here, so you can check what your pick claims before you commit. That is how you pick the right name from a list: read the claim, not just the sound.

Can tiefling names be short?
Yes: a single virtue word is a complete tiefling name. Hope, Ide, Once. The published convention runs one word for the virtue path, and two parts for the infernal path. Length is not the point; taking a side is.
Why do tieflings have virtue names?
Because the name is armor put on at birth. A tiefling child meets fear young, and published lore has parents answer it with a claim: name the child Hope, and every sneer meets the hope anyway. The virtue path is documented in the 5e tables; the infernal-root path is its twin, naming the blood instead of the intention.
